Short Interest in Three Sixty Solar Ltd. (OTCMKTS:VSOLF) Drops By 97.4%

Three Sixty Solar Ltd. (OTCMKTS:VSOLFGet Free Report) was the recipient of a significant decline in short interest during the month of July. As of July 31st, there was short interest totalling 100 shares, a decline of 97.4% from the July 15th total of 3,800 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 87,900 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is presently 0.0 days.

About Three Sixty Solar

Three Sixty Solar Ltd. designs, builds, and installs vertical solar array systems in Canada. It also offers solar towers for commercial projects and utility scale solar farms. The company was founded in 1994 and is headquartered in Vancouver, Canada.
